General annotation (Comments)

Function

Catalyzes the conversion of L-arabinose to L-ribulose By similarity. HAMAP MF_00519 SAAS SAAS003762

Catalytic activity

L-arabinose = L-ribulose. HAMAP MF_00519 SAAS SAAS003762

Cofactor

Binds 1 manganese ion per subunit By similarity. HAMAP MF_00519 SAAS SAAS003762

Pathway

Carbohydrate degradation; L-arabinose degradation via L-ribulose; D-xylulose 5-phosphate from L-arabinose (bacterial route): step 1/3. HAMAP MF_00519 SAAS SAAS003762

Subunit structure

Homohexamer By similarity. HAMAP MF_00519

Sequence similarities

Belongs to the arabinose isomerase family. HAMAP MF_00519
